Seller's Disclosure Statement. By law, you are
required to disclose any material defect about your property which may
bear on the decision of whether or not to purchase the property by a
potential buyer. Seller must sign and give a copy of Seller Disclosure
statement to the Buyer which in turn must be signed by the Buyer and
attached to the Sales Contract. Please click here to view a
sample disclosure statement form.
Fair Housing Law - The Federal Housing laws
prohibit discrimination in a wide array of real estate practices,
including housing sale and rental, provision of homeowner's insurance
and mortgage lending. The Fair Housing Act identifies seven classes
protected by the law: race, color, national origin, religion, sex,
familial status and disability. State and local laws, (e.g. D.C)
often extend these protected classes to include such characteristics as
sexual preference, age, political affiliation, and even student status.
Check with your local fair housing or human rights advocacy organization
to find out what classes are locally protected in your area. Go to HUD
website to read more about Fair Housing Laws.

Offer-Acceptance-Closing
Once you accept the buyer's offer, you have
now entered into a legally binding contract with the buyer to sell your property at price listed in the sales contract. However, almost all sales
contracts are contingent upon, among other things, buyer's ability to obtain
financing for the necessary amount to purchase the property. It is important for
you to stay in touch with the buyer or buyer's agent to make sure the loan
is progressing fine.
